{ principal / creative director }
Stephanie Orma is a Creative Marketing Communications Specialist and San Francisco freelance writer. In a nutshell, she writes, designs, illustrates, and spreads the buzz. With experience as a marketing account manager for Fortune 500 accounts, Stephanie’s visual and editorial creativity is solidly backed by a strong marketing foundation. Her work has been have been featured by Time Out NY, Daily Candy, 7×7 SF Magazine, Marin Magazine, as well as a plethora of newspapers and popular blogs.

Steph's also an accomplished illustrator and wordsmith with her successful line of clever greeting cards, She's SO Creative. Her witty paper products are sold in hundreds of the best card and gift boutiques throughout the United States.
